Thread Count Versus Fabric GSM Demystifying Spec Sheets
Manufacturers often pair thread count with GSM, the grams per square meter that indicate fabric mass. While thread numbers reveal weave density, GSM highlights overall weight and drape. Lightweight knits can pack surprising density, ideal for breathable high density cotton more suited to athletic projects. Heavy fleece may carry modest counts yet still excel for durable low thread count work shirts. Ring Spun and Combed Cotton Advantages for Logo Shirt Design
Ring-spun yarn, twisted tight, delivers a finer diameter and heightened strength. This structure raises effective density even when the published thread count remains moderate. Combed processing then removes short fibers, eliminating rough ends that cause fuzz under ink. The result is a printing surface that captures micro-details, perfect for intricate logo shirt design needs. Clients seeking ultra-soft hand feel often choose ring-spun cotton thread count benefits for giftable merch.
Not every project needs that premium finish. Budget campaigns sometimes prefer open-end yarns with lower counts, trading satin smoothness for price relief. These fabrics still perform when the art uses bold, blocky graphics. Long Island custom shirt printing shop crews adjust mesh and squeegee pressure to compensate for coarser grain. Print Ready Fabrics: Matching Weave Density with Ink and Embroidery
Choosing Fabric for Screen Printing Bold Colors on Dense Weaves
Screen printing delivers knockout color when the fabric face sits smooth, tight, and mildly absorbent. Therefore, choosing fabric for screen printing starts with a balanced count between 150 and 190 threads per inch. This range supplies enough surface density to hold viscous plastisol without flooding the weave. Yet, it still allows ink to sink slightly, locking pigments under cotton fibers for durability. Optimal Thread Count for DTG and DTF Vibrant Ink Uptake
Direct-to-garment relies on microscopic droplets that crave an ultra-smooth canvas. Ring-spun combed cotton at 28 to 32 singles usually translates to roughly 165 threads per inch. That specification absorbs water-based ink quickly, preventing puddles and banding lines. Find it beside heavier fleece on our all custom print services list, helping you compare results. Because DTF adds adhesive powder, we recommend slightly tighter weaves so melting resin bonds without seeping through.
Testing shows 180 to 200 thread counts give DTF transfers a crisp edge even on athletic polyester blends. At higher counts, glue stays atop the knit, ensuring vivid gradients that rival offset posters. Conversely, looser jersey can sprinkle excess powder inside the dryer, shortening belt life and raising maintenance costs. Best Thread Count for Embroidery Detail and Tackle Twill
Embroidery needles puncture fabric thousands of times, so the base cloth must resist tearing while accepting thread tension. A thread count around 140 offers balanced hole memory, preventing puckering behind satin stitches. Yet, logo jackets requiring tackle twill patches benefit from counts nearer 120, allowing the adhesive film to grip. Care Wisdom and Forward Threads: Ensuring Longevity and Comfort
Care Tips for High Thread Count Apparel
High thread count tees feel luxurious, yet they demand mindful laundering. Turn garments inside out before washing to protect printed graphics and delicate fibers. Choose cold water cycles and mild, phosphate-free detergents that rinse clean without weakening cotton strands. Skip harsh bleach because chlorine can abrade the smooth surface that makes premium custom tees Long Island residents love. When every wash honors the fabric weave density explained earlier, softness lasts far beyond the first season.
Drying techniques also shape longevity. Tumble on low heat or, better yet, air-dry shirts flat to minimize torque on seams. High temperatures can over-cure plastisol prints, causing premature cracking despite excellent ink chemistry. While the temptation to iron is strong, always press on the reverse side using a light setting. A clean pressing cloth shields direct heat from your logo shirt design, preserving sharp color. Simple care habits maximize the comfort promised by breathable high density cotton.
